The Cancer Centre

The Cancer Centre at Belfast City Hospital

Services have transferred from Belvoir Park Hospital to the Cancer Centre at Belfast City Hospital. The Cancer Centre is located on the site of the former Jubilee Maternity Hospital and has physical linkages to the BCH Tower Block at basement, ground floor and first floor levels.

Amongst the facilities contained within the building are:

  • State-of-the-art Radiotherapy Suite, including eight linear accelerators.
  • Radiology Suite providing MRI, CT scanning, interventional radiology, ultrasound and general x-ray.
  • Outpatient Review Clinic, incorporating Physiotherapy, Occupational Therapy, Dietetics, Social Work and Speech and Language Therapy.
  • Academic and research facilities including video conferencing
  • 84 inpatient beds, of which 50% are single bedded.

The Glenview Building

A Patient Bed and Breakfast accommodation has also been created on the BCH site, approx 300 metres from the Cancer Centre. It provides 29 bedrooms for patients from outlying areas who do not require inpatient admission.

Cancer Support and Information Centre

A new Cancer Support and Information Centre, is being built in Wilmot Terrace. Macmillan Cancer Relief will be raising over £1m for the project. Services on offer will include, a complete information library, financial advice, hairdressing, complementary therapies as well as psychology and counselling services. It is hoped that the Centre will be operational by June 2006.
